Emerald Prescott thought that her life was just normal. Not until her 18th birthday when a group of scary men took her parents and tried to kill her. Good thing someone 'saved' her by taking her to a world of royals. Literally. But that's where everything unfolds. Not only she has to cope with the fact that there's a place where magic exists, but she also has to accept that she's, well, a Princess and the next Queen. Now, having suitors from royal families and people trying to take her throne, can she handle the royalty and the betrayals ahead?
